Updated Details About Gol Airlines MIA Terminal
| Airport Name | Miami Airport |
| Airport Code | MIA |
| Airport Address | 2100 NW 42nd Ave, Miami, FL 33142, United States |
| Contact number | +13058767000 |
| Terminal | Terminal E |
| ICAO Code | GLO |
| IATA Code | G3 |
| Working Hours | 24 hours a Day |

Check-In Services Available for Gol Airlines Passengers at MIA Terminal
Getting your boarding pass at the MIA Terminal is really easy if you do it beforehand. You may avoid the airport queues by checking in online up to 48 hours in advance. However, the accommodating team at the airport desks is always willing to assist with check-in, luggage drop, and seat changes.
